Gardaí investigating an alleged serious assault in the Sliabh Liag area of south west Donegal have recovered a body.
It is understood the body was retrieved from the the water at Sliabh Liag cliffs with the assistance of the Coast Guard early this morning.
The body has been taken to Letterkenny University Hospital, where a post-mortem examination will be carried.
The Office of the State Pathologist has been notified.
